  • #260c9e Color Information

    • In RGB color space, #260c9e hex color has a red value of 38, a green value of 12 and a blue value of 158.

    • In CMYK color space (used in color printing), #260c9e hex color is composed of 75.95% cyan, 92.41%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.04% black.

    • #260c9e color has a hue of 250.7 degrees, a saturation of 85.88% and a lightness of 33.3%.

    • #260c9e hex color contains mainly BLUE.

    • The closest web safe color of #260c9e is #330099

    • #260c9e hex color has a decimal value of 2493598.
